RTP and Volatility: Finding the Right Balance
One of the biggest debates around bonus buy slots is how they affect return to player rates and volatility. Smart players have noticed that bonus buy features can increase volatility significantly—you’re paying premium prices for immediate bonus access, which means bigger swings. The industry is responding by being more transparent about how bonus buy impacts these metrics.
Future releases will probably make RTP adjustments more visible and easier to understand. Instead of guessing whether a bonus buy feature eats into your overall return, you’ll see clear breakdowns. Some casinos are already doing this, showing you the exact RTP difference between standard play and bonus buy. Expect this trend to become standard across the industry.

Responsible Limits and Player Protection
As bonus buy grows, regulators and casinos are both paying closer attention to responsible gaming safeguards. Bonus buy slots make it easy to spend quickly, so we’re seeing stricter daily spend limits, session reminders, and enhanced player verification becoming standard features. This is a positive trend that should continue.
Future bonus buy slots will likely include built-in cooling-off periods and more granular budget controls. You might be able to set specific limits just for bonus buys separately from your overall casino spending. These protections won’t change the fun factor—they’ll just make the experience safer and more sustainable for everyone.

Q: Are bonus buy slots riskier than regular slots?
A: They can be, because you’re paying a premium to skip to the bonus round. This typically increases volatility. Your individual results depend on the specific game’s RTP and bonus structure, so always check those stats before playing.
Q: Will bonus buy slots become mandatory on all online slots?
A: Unlikely. Many players prefer traditional spinning, and casinos know that. Bonus buy will keep growing, but standard slots aren’t going anywhere. Both styles will coexist and appeal to different preferences.
Q: How do I know if a bonus buy feature is worth the cost?
A: Look at the bonus buy cost relative to your bet size, the average bonus payout, and the game’s volatility rating. If the bonus buy costs 100x your bet but only pays back 80x on average, it’s not worth it long-term. Do the math before you spend.
